Clean Water Extraction (Category 1) Cost in Temple City, CA

The cost of clean water extraction (Category 1) can vary based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Temple City, CA. These estimates are based on industry standards and may vary depending on your specific situation.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ction $500 – $2,500 The size of the affected area and the amount of water extracted.
Drying and d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 The size of the affected area and the amount of moisture removed.
Cleaning and sanitizing $500 – $2,000 The size of the affected area and the level of cleaning required.
Restoration and repairs $2,000 – $10,000 The extent of the damage and the materials needed for repairs.
Moisture detection and assessment $200 – $1,000 The size of the affected area and the complexity of the assessment.
Containment and protection $500 – $2,500 The size of the affected area and the level of containment required.

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ment and a free estimate is available upon request.
